在活动之间刷卡替代?

时间:2012-12-08 22:56:33

标签: android

假设我有一个行星列表:  1.水星  金星  3.地球  火星  ....等。

当用户点击列表中的地球时,它会启动EarthActivity,如果用户向左滑动,则会启动它,然后启动下一个活动(在这种情况下为MarsActivity)。

我的问题是我应该在活动之间轻扫还是有更好的方法吗?如果有,你能指点我的教程吗?还可以说我的列表更大,列表中有99个项目。我是否必须创建99个活动并在它们之间滑动?

我也想要滑动动画。

我对android很新,很抱歉,如果我没有太好地解释这个问题。

谢谢。

1 个答案:

答案 0 :(得分:0)

创建单个活动并使用其中包含多个片段的ViewPager,而不是多个活动。

更多信息here

它也有很好的动画!

不过,对于一些很酷的UI模式,我建议运行这个显示开源项目演示的应用程序:

https://play.google.com/store/apps/details?id=com.groidify.uipatterns